Transaction 104d59b909ecb149ffbda6c159bd7aa930cedc6171eacf3e21d1e1dc05ce8df0
1 Input
1 Output
-
104d59b909ecb149ffbda6c159bd7aa930cedc6171eacf3e21d1e1dc05ce8df0:0
- value
- 9367
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f6f8d4dc7b5475ae33726cb07523c811855d8d5
- address
- bc1qhahc6nw8k4r44cehym9sw53usyv9tkx4x00wqs